风河:多核应用与设备管理已成嵌入式设备软件重头戏

技术分类: 嵌入式系统  | 2008-02-01
丛秋波,EDN China副主编

TomasEvensenWind River公司首席技术官  风河多核架构软件开发以及设备软件诊断与调试技术方面都有了更加成熟、完整的工具和方法,足以让开发者和设备制造商免除产品从开发、制造到售后服务整个生命周期中的一切后顾之忧。”

  不久前,风河(Wind River)系统公司一年一度的“Wind River开发者区域大会”以多核处理器应用开发和设备管理为亮点,展示了风河公司在设备软件领域全方位的技术和解决方案。 Wind River公司首席技术官Tomas Evensen在接受《EDN China》记者采访时表示,“风河在多核架构软件开发以及设备软件诊断与调试技术方面都有了更加成熟、完整的工具和方法,足以让开发者和设备制造商免除产品从开发、制造到售后服务整个生命周期中的一切后顾之忧。”

  多核架构软件开发

  2007年处理器领域已进入一个全新的多核时代,处理器厂商的竞争焦点已从主频转向了多核。与传统的单核CPU相比,多核CPU带来了更强的并行处理能力、更高的计算密度和更低的时钟频率,并大大减少了散热和功耗。Tomas Evensen说,多核有两种实现形式:一种是,SMP( Symmetric multi-processing,

对称多处理)。在这种情况下,开发人员面对的并非是多个内核,而是单一的抽象化硬件平台,由SMP操作系统决定具体由哪一个内核来运行哪个任务,其中每个内核都是相同的,而且在同一个操作系统的管理控制之下,共享同一个内存。第二种是,AMP (Asymmetric multi-processing,非对称多处理)。在这种情况下,各个处理器内核都运行着各自独立的操作系统。这种独立性意味着,系统中的各个处理器内核既可以是同构的,运行同样的操作系统,也可以是异构的,运行各自不同的操作系统。显而易见,多核环境增加了系统复杂度,要通过优化硬件和软件来充分发挥其中的性能潜力,难度就更大了,因此在对操作系统和与多核相关的硬件进行调试的时候,就必须采用一整套更有效的工具。

  针对多核应用开发,风河的平台战略优势主要体现在三方面,一是针对处理器可提供不同架构的实时操作系统(SMP和AMP)以及VxWorks和Linux设备专用软件开发平台。二是加强与处理器厂商的沟通和合作,给他们提供可进行商业选择的多种多核处理器解决方案。并在风河的DSO(设备软件优化)平台上留出更多的空间,让客户根据他们的的需求灵活配置自己的系统,实现差异化优势从而提升自己的独特竞争力。第三是加强对开发工具的支持,提供各种调试和测试工具以及对标准的分析。

  设备管理

  风河公司所特有的设备管理解决方案(Device Management)可为客户降低设备的开发、维护和服务成本。Tomas Evensen指出,将各种网络功能特性,包括移动性、安全性、无线网络和高级IP网络协议以及企业级设备软件诊断解决方案等,全面集成到VxWorks和Wind River Linux平台产品中。新的产品系列将为DSO市场带来功能最完整的高可靠性、高性能、可扩展性和可配置性的网络设备平台。有了这样一个强大的系统,当客户现场出现故障时,工程师就可以通过网络统一的调试方法,根据现场实际数据和问题,可以在不停机的情况下进行调试,进行诊断、分析和维护,最终解决问题。不必象以往得将设备运回原厂或让原厂工程师上门来调试、维护,这样可大大提高售后服务和维护的效率。Wind River Lab Diagnostics作为风河设备管理系列产品线中的一员,目前支持的平台包括绝大多数PowerPC和Intel处理器架构的VxWorks 6.x系列操作系统、支持PowerPC处理器架构的VxWorks 5.5.1操作系统和支持PowerPC和Intel处理器架构的Wind River Linux 1.4操作系统等。Tomas Evensen表示,风河已具备了比竞争对手更快的市场响应能力,希望客户在产品的开发整个过程中,能够使用统一的工具。风河的多核架构软件开发以及设备软件诊断与调试技术,可帮助开发人员,即使在面临非常复杂的系统时,可以让开发者和设备制造商免除产品从开发、制造到售后服务整个生命周期中的一切后顾之忧,大大提高工作效率。“这也是我一直强度的一点,风河的DSO(设备软件优化)技术是跨整个生命周期的工具。”

  2008年工作重点

  Tomas Evensen将2008年风河的工作重点主要归纳为以下几点:1、提供多核解决方案,加大Linux推广力度;2、加快进入手机行业和汽车产业,进一步扩大市场份额;3、将航天和航空及国防工业工作做得更扎实,突出在安全性、可靠性和保密性等方面都有极高要求的应用环境中的设备软件开发方法;4、加大对中国市场的投入,加强风河中国研发中心技术实力以及对客户的技术支持。

0
0
(请您对文章做出评价)
加载中

对文章的评论

更多评论

剩余字数:  

相关在线研讨会

我要参加

电路设计中可预测和不可预测问题的调试技术

时间:2008-06-02 10:00:00-12:00:00
简介:在嵌入式系统设计中,经常会出现一些可预测和不可预测的问题或者低概率事件信号。快速有效地发现这些问题需要不同的技术。8月15日…

浏览该文章的用户还看过...

  • 文 章

  • 论 坛

  • 博 客

  • 小 组

设计资源与分销

  • 博客推荐

  • 论坛推荐

  • 在线研讨会